Paris is one of the world's top city break destinations and attracts a whopping 12 million visitors each year. Apartments and hotels are the most popular types of accommodation in Paris, offering a variety of private holiday lets. Many regard the French capital city as the best city break destination in the world as self-catering allows travellers to explore the sights and attractions while retaining independence to have a more personal vacation.
Travel south towards the French Riviera, the South of France is home to glamorous cities such as Cannes, Nice, Antibes and St. Tropez. On this stretch of the Mediterranean coast are many elegant and beautiful holiday lettings in France, most of them full of character and style. Much admired by holiday makers and locals alike, 'le Midi' has long been a top choice for family holidays in France. Known for it glitz and glamour, nightlife, casinos and upmarket bars and restaurants, the region has a feel of exclusiveness, although there are plenty of alternatives to suit all types of budgets. As well as known for being an upmarket resort, St. Tropez possesses some of the most beautiful rural and sea views; Self catering holiday rentals here are never more fitting and appealing for stylish French holidays on the seaside.
Heading north up the Alps is an entirely different type of vacations; Well established and with unrivalled facilities, ski holidays in France offer the most extensive ski runs and resorts ranging from affordable to luxury ski accommodation. Areas such as Haute-Savoie, Grand Massif, Chamonix and Samoens are just some of the well-known ski resorts welcoming families, groups and couples of all ski abilities.
Perhaps the perfect getaway for many is the great French countryside. Departments including Dordogne, Loire Valley, Provence and Charente are just some of the best rural France has to offer.
